Proposal :: Portland RiverFest Preliminary Event Organizer
Project: Portland RiverFest 2008
Presented to: Jeff Henderson, Temporary Chair, RiverFest Planning Committee
Tasks , Activities & Timeline*
October 2007
❖ Preliminary informational interviews with existing planning committee members
◻ involvement/concept to date
◻ priorities and commitments
◻ potential partners
❖ Preliminary event design research (venues, logistics etc.)
❖ Outreach to additional partners
❖ Event Design Charette to determine primary event elements
November 2007
❖ Event design research (venue availability, logistics, feasibility & budget)
❖ Event Outline & Partner Commitments
◻ Primary event elements, venue(s) & components
◻ Partner roles & commitments
◻ Event summary & talking points
❖ Draft & review preliminary event budget (including income & expenses)
❖ Draft & review event production timeline (including partner deliverables/responsibilities)
December 2007
❖ Outline, review and finalize event production plan
◻ Confirm partner commitments & production team
◻ Discuss and finalize production plan (division of labor, deadlines, key personnel etc.)
◻ Finalize Event Producer Job Description
Deliverables
❖ Event Outline, Summary & Talking Points (including primary event elements, venues & features)
❖ Preliminary Event Budget
❖ Event Timeline & related Partner Commitments
❖ Event Producer Job Description & related RFP
Compensation:
Project fee of $4800 to be paid in monthly installments upon invoice. Project fee based on ~8/hrs/week for 12 weeks @ $50/hr.
*Contract activates upon acceptance by the committee and implementation of formal contract. Timeline assumes October 1st start date. Work estimated to be completed by December 31, 2007.
